Strolls Martinique
Half-day | Complete Day
South, to the commune of the Trois
Ilets, and discover the borough. Visit of Joséphine native house, the Museum of
La Pagerie.
Go on by the Anses d'Arlet, small borough of fishermen, then go
to the Rocher du Diamant. Then, stop at the Three-Rivers distilling for a
martiniquais " takeoff "(glass of rum). Return to your lodging.
The Fonds Blancs, start towards the
Atlantic Coast. Thanks to fishermen small boats, sail along the coral barrier.
Discover the mangrove and the mangroves, place of an exceptional fauna.
Stop
and bathe in the famous " Baignoire de Joséphine ".
Fort de France, visit the splendid
garden of Balata, Saint Louis Cathedral and enjoy the scents and colors of the
markets.
To the North, departure in the tropical
part of the island, in the north of Martinique. Discover the Sacré Coeur and
stop first in the Garden of Balata, splendid garden where are gathered fruits,
flowers and plants of the whole world. Go on by the Road of La Trace, in the
tropical forest. Near the Montagne Pelée (Peeled Mountain), is the Leyritz
Plantation: have lunch and visit this splendid field, rich of history, and the
small museum of vegetable dolls. Then, through the plantations of pineapple, go
towards the Atlantic Coast and stop at the Saint James distilling.
To the South departure for the South of
the island and the commune of the Trois Ilets. Visit the Domaine de la Pagerie
where was born Impératrice Joséphine de Beauharnais; then stop at the " Maison
de la Canne ". Going on towards the south, discover the techniques of Rum
manufacture and tasting in an authentic distilling. Arrival on the splendid
beach of the Salines in Sainte Anne: bathe, and have lunch.
After this moment
of relaxation, continue towards Le Diamant and its majestic Rock, and the
picturesque road of the Anses, crossing small villages of fishermen.
At the
end of the afternoon, return to your lodging.
North After the breakfast, departure
towards the heights of Fort de France and stop in the garden of Balata, splendid
botanical park. Go on towards the Caribbean Coast and the historic site of St
Pierre (classified town of art and history). Visit the ruins and the museum. Go
on towards the crossing of the pineapple and banana plantations. Have lunch with
local specialities.
After lunch, go along the Atlantic Coast of the island:
contrasted landscape with the communes of Marigot and Lorrain and a superb point
of view on the peninsula of La Caravelle. Stop at the Museum of Rum, Saint James
distilling, you can taste and purchase the local specialities.
